How Air Fryers Work Their Magic
Air fryers are a game-changer in the kitchen, turning out crispy, delicious meals without all the oil of traditional frying. So, how do they work their magic? It all comes down to a clever combination of hot air circulation and a sleek design.
At the heart of an air fryer is a powerful fan that rapidly circulates hot air around your food. This creates a super-heated environment that cooks food quickly and evenly. Imagine the way a convection oven works, but on steroids! The hot air blasts food with a convection effect, giving you that nice golden-brown finish we all crave.
Another key player is the heating element located near the top of the fryer. This element gets super hot, allowing the air to reach the optimal temperature for cooking. With adjustable settings, you can choose the perfect temperature for whatever you’re making, whether it’s fries, chicken, or even veggies.
The basket design also plays a big part. Most air fryer baskets have holes or a mesh-like structure that allows for airflow all around the food. This means you get crispy edges without the excess grease. You can enjoy the crunch of fried food while keeping it lighter and healthier, which is a win-win!

Choosing the Right Air Fryer for You
Choosing the right air fryer can be a bit overwhelming with so many options out there. But don't worry, it’s all about figuring out what fits your lifestyle best. First off, think about the size. If you’re cooking for a big family, you’ll want something larger, maybe around 6 quarts. But if you’re cooking for one or two, a smaller model will save space and still get the job done.
Next, consider the features that matter to you. Some air fryers come with digital controls, timers, and even preset cooking options for different meals. If you love experimenting in the kitchen, go for an air fryer that offers more versatility, like roasting or baking. On the other hand, if you just want to crisp up some fries or chicken wings, a basic model will be perfect.
Don’t forget about easy cleanup! Look for an air fryer with non-stick surfaces or dishwashable parts. This can make a huge difference, especially after making a delicious but messy meal. Also, consider how much counter space you have. Some models are quite tall, while others are more compact.
Lastly, check out reviews and ratings. Hearing from other users can help you find out if a model lives up to its promises. Keep an eye on things like reliability and customer service, just in case you run into any issues down the line. With these tips in mind, you’ll be ready to pick an air fryer that fits perfectly into your cooking routine!
